I've been anxious to try the new Sailor Ink colours and finally ordered samples from The Goulet Pen Company! It will be defficult deciding which bottles I want because I like them all!


The colours are reminiscent of Spring and very much like their names: Épinard (spinach), Grenade (pomegranate), Ultramarine (similar to an ultramarine violet), Apricot (a bright apricot orange) , Pêche (reminds me of white peaches or sakura blossoms) and Sky High ( a sky blue). These were all tested with a dip pen and brush. I shall work on some lettering with the colours to share soon!
